Understanding Your Audi's DSG/S-Tronic Gearbox

Audi's DSG/S-Tronic is a sophisticated dual-clutch transmission, offering the best of both manual and automatic worlds. It provides lightning-fast gear changes and exceptional efficiency. Unlike traditional automatic transmissions with torque converters, DSG units utilise two clutches – one for odd gears and one for even – allowing for near-instantaneous shifts. This complex design, while brilliant, places significant demands on the transmission fluid, which not only lubricates but also operates the hydraulic mechatronic unit responsible for clutch engagement and gear selection.

Why Transmission Fluid Changes Are Crucial

Over time and mileage, transmission fluid degrades. It loses its lubricating properties, becomes contaminated with microscopic metallic particles from normal component wear, and its ability to dissipate heat diminishes. This degradation directly impacts the transmission's performance and lifespan. Over time, the fluid undergoes thermal breakdown due to the high operating temperatures, leading to a loss of its viscosity and lubricating properties. It also suffers from shear stress as it's constantly squeezed between moving parts, which breaks down the long-chain polymers that give the fluid its essential characteristics. Furthermore, microscopic metal particles from the normal wear of clutch plates, gears, and bearings accumulate in the fluid, turning it into an abrasive slurry that accelerates wear on delicate components. Without regular replacement, this contaminated, degraded fluid cannot adequately protect the sophisticated internal mechanisms of your DSG/S-Tronic gearbox, leading to increased friction, heat, and eventual failure.

  • Lubrication: Fresh fluid ensures all internal components, from gears to bearings, are adequately lubricated, reducing friction and preventing premature wear.
  • Cooling: The fluid absorbs heat generated by friction within the gearbox, maintaining optimal operating temperatures and preventing overheating, which can severely damage components.
  • Cleaning: The fluid carries away metallic debris and contaminants, which are then trapped by the transmission filter. Without regular changes, these contaminants can circulate, causing abrasive wear.
  • Hydraulic Pressure: In DSG/S-Tronic units, the fluid is also crucial for transmitting hydraulic pressure, enabling precise and smooth clutch engagement and gear shifts. Degraded fluid can lead to hesitant or rough shifts.

Audi Q5 (2009-2016) – The 40,000-Mile Interval

For the Audi Q5 models spanning 2009 to 2016, Audi's official maintenance schedule specifies a DSG/S-Tronic fluid and filter change every 40,000 miles (approximately 60,000 kilometres). This interval is based on extensive testing and is designed to ensure the transmission's longevity under normal driving conditions. Adhering to this schedule is not merely a recommendation; it's a critical preventative measure that can save you from costly repairs down the line. The filter is just as important as the fluid, as it captures the contaminants that would otherwise circulate and cause damage. Ensure the specific fluid type, such as VW TL 521 82 for certain DSG units, is used.

The Audi SQ5 and the "Lifetime Fluid" Myth

This is where confusion often arises. While the standard Audi Q5 has a clear 40,000-mile service interval for its S-Tronic, some Audi documentation, particularly concerning high-performance models like the SQ5, has historically suggested that the transmission fluid is "lifetime." This term is highly misleading in the context of mechanical components. In the automotive industry, "lifetime" often refers to the expected lifespan of the primary warranty period or a general service life, not the entire operational life of the vehicle. It's a marketing term that saves manufacturers short-term costs on scheduled maintenance for the original owner, but can lead to significant issues down the line. The reality is that any fluid in a mechanical system, especially one under high stress, will degrade and accumulate contaminants. The SQ5, being a higher-performance variant, places even greater demands on its transmission. Its more powerful engine, potentially more aggressive driving styles, and increased heat generation mean that the fluid in an SQ5's gearbox will likely degrade faster and accumulate more wear particles than in a standard Q5. To suggest it never needs changing defies the principles of mechanical engineering. Many independent Audi specialists and experienced mechanics strongly advise against relying on the "lifetime" claim for SQ5s. Instead, they often recommend a proactive approach, perhaps aligning with the Q5's 40,000-mile interval or even slightly sooner if the vehicle is driven particularly hard or frequently used for spirited driving. Ignoring fluid changes in an SQ5 is a gamble that could lead to significant transmission issues, including premature clutch wear, mechatronic unit failure, and catastrophic gearbox damage.

Symptoms of Contaminated or Low Transmission Fluid

Your Audi's transmission might give you subtle hints if its fluid is past its best or running low. Recognising these signs early can prevent more severe damage:

  • Rough or Delayed Shifts: The transmission feels hesitant, jerky, or takes longer than usual to engage gears.
  • Slipping Gears: The engine revs up, but the car doesn't accelerate as it should, indicating the clutches aren't engaging properly.
  • Unusual Noises: Whining, clunking, or humming sounds coming from the transmission area.
  • Overheating Warning Light: If your transmission fluid is unable to dissipate heat effectively, the transmission can overheat, triggering a warning light on your dashboard.
  • Fluid Leaks: Puddles or stains under your car could indicate a leak, leading to low fluid levels. Transmission fluid is typically reddish or brownish and has a distinct smell.

The DSG/S-Tronic Fluid Change Process

A professional DSG/S-Tronic fluid change involves more than just draining and refilling. It's a precise procedure that typically includes:

  1. Draining the Old Fluid: The old, degraded fluid is thoroughly drained from the transmission. This often involves removing the drain plug and allowing ample time for all fluid to exit, sometimes requiring the vehicle to be perfectly level.
  2. Replacing the Filter: The old transmission filter, which traps metallic debris and contaminants, is removed and replaced with a new, genuine Audi part. Skipping this step significantly reduces the effectiveness of the fluid change.
  3. Refilling with Correct Fluid: The transmission is refilled with the specific, high-quality DSG/S-Tronic fluid recommended by Audi. This fluid is specially formulated for the unique demands of dual-clutch transmissions, including specific friction modifiers and viscosity characteristics. Using the wrong type of fluid can cause severe damage to the delicate mechatronics unit and clutch packs.
  4. Temperature Control & Level Setting: The fluid level is checked and adjusted at a specific temperature (usually between 35-45°C), often requiring specialised diagnostic equipment (like VCDS or ODIS) to monitor the internal transmission temperature accurately. Over or under-filling can lead to performance issues or damage.
  5. Adaptation Reset (if necessary): In some cases, after a fluid change, the transmission's control unit may need to have its adaptation values reset. This allows the gearbox to "re-learn" optimal shift patterns and clutch engagement with the new fluid, ensuring seamless operation.

DIY vs. Professional Service

While some mechanically inclined individuals might consider a DIY fluid change, it's generally recommended to have this service performed by a qualified Audi specialist or a reputable garage. The reasons are numerous:

  • Specialised Tools and Knowledge: The process often requires specific tools for draining (sometimes a special fill adapter), refilling, and checking fluid levels accurately. More importantly, understanding the nuances of the DSG/S-Tronic system and its temperature-dependent fill procedure requires specific training and experience.
  • Correct Fluid Type and Quantity: Using the exact Audi-specified fluid (e.g., VW TL 521 82 for certain DSG units) is critical. Generic fluids can cause issues. Determining the precise fill quantity is also vital and is often done via an overflow method at a specific temperature, which requires diagnostic equipment.
  • Temperature Sensitivity: The fluid level is highly sensitive to temperature, requiring diagnostic equipment to ensure accuracy. Filling at the wrong temperature will result in an incorrect fluid level, leading to potential issues.
  • Complexity and Risk: The DSG/S-Tronic system is complex. Incorrect procedures, such as introducing contaminants, using the wrong fluid, or improper filling, can lead to costly damage to the mechatronic unit or clutch packs.
  • Warranty and Service Records: Using a professional service, especially an authorised Audi workshop or a reputable independent specialist, often helps maintain any remaining warranty on your transmission and provides a verifiable service record, which is beneficial for resale.

Benefits of Regular Transmission Maintenance

The benefits of adhering to the recommended fluid change intervals are clear:

  • Extended Transmission Lifespan: This is the most significant benefit. Regular changes prevent premature wear on clutches, gears, and the mechatronic unit by ensuring optimal lubrication and cooling. This can add tens of thousands of miles to your transmission's operational life, significantly delaying or even preventing the need for a costly rebuild or replacement.
  • Smoother and More Responsive Shifting: Fresh, clean fluid ensures optimal hydraulic pressure and lubrication, leading to crisp, seamless, and precise gear changes. You'll notice a marked improvement in the responsiveness of your gearbox, making for a more enjoyable driving experience.
  • Maintained Fuel Efficiency: A healthy, efficiently operating transmission reduces internal friction and power losses, contributing to better fuel economy. Degraded fluid can make the transmission work harder, burning more fuel.
  • Prevents Costly Repairs: A transmission replacement or major repair, particularly for complex DSG/S-Tronic units, can easily run into thousands of pounds. A fluid and filter change is a relatively small fraction of that cost and acts as a sound preventative measure against catastrophic failure.
  • Retained Resale Value: A comprehensive service history, including verifiable transmission fluid changes at recommended intervals, adds significant value and appeal when it comes to selling your Audi, demonstrating that the vehicle has been meticulously cared for.

Q: Can I use a generic transmission fluid instead of Audi's specific fluid?

A: Absolutely not. Audi's DSG/S-Tronic transmissions are highly sensitive to the exact specifications of the fluid. Using generic or incorrect fluid can lead to severe damage to the mechatronics unit and clutches, potentially voiding your warranty and necessitating an expensive transmission replacement. Always use fluid that meets Audi's specific part numbers or approved specifications (e.g., VW TL 521 82 for some DSG types).

Q: What's the difference between DSG and S-Tronic?

A: Essentially, they are the same technology. DSG (Direct Shift Gearbox) is Volkswagen Group's umbrella term for their dual-clutch transmissions. S-Tronic is Audi's specific branding for its version of the DSG gearbox, often featuring specific tuning or integration suited to Audi models.
